ColorSchemeDesigner allows any user to create breathtaking Color Schemes for any purpose in it's quick and easy-to-use interface. It allows you to use the color wheel to make precisely correct schemes. Options include: monochrome, complimentary, traids, tetrads, analogical, and accented analogical schemes. All are fully customizable and mathematically correct.The site even allows you take your color scheme and test it out on a test page for web design. You can do anything from sharing the exact scheme to your friends, to downloading it as a Photoshop of Gimp Color Scheme, XML, or plaintext file. It even will allow you to download your ColorScheme as HTML / CSS ! What a time saver!
